Has Nonso been wrongfully charged for Cynthia's murder?

This is such a sensitive case and as such i want to make it clear that i'm not taking sides. I only want you to read and analyse the story as told by a friend of his. Apparently Nonso is an old boy of King's college..You decide...


My friend and school mate is going to be charged to court for a crime he did not commit.

I just got in contact with the family of my friend Maduakor ChukwuNonso who was arrested on Monday 20th of August for selling of Restricted drugs without prescription . Apparently he was approached by policemen who pretended to be accident victims. He refused to sell the drug, but they pleaded with him continuously till he eventually felt sympathy against his better judgement.The moment he sold the drug he was arrested by the same men.While he made a mistake by giving in to his compassion,he is not guilty of the crimes being pinned against him by these men. Are they not equally guilty for coercing him to sell by their persistence and constant begging after they had being rightly refused.


After a visit to where he's been held custody, these were Nonso's words....

"I just started my pharmacy internship at 'Oxpharm', a pharmacy in Festac about two months ago. Last week Monday (20/08/12), I was doing my job when a middle aged man walked into the pharmacy and made complaints of persistent generalized body pains and difficulty with sleeping as a result of an accident he had some weeks back. The individual then specifically requested for the drug Rohypnol® (Flunitrazepam). I then asked for the Doctors prescription. The individual said he had none but begged that he really needs the drug to help his condition because all others did not give him relief. I still refused but after much begging and after profiling the individual as one who was not at risk to addiction to the drug, I sold to the individual 1 satchet of the drug and counselled him to see a doctor. After which I recorded the purchase of the drug in the Pharmacy's register.

About 3-5 minutes after the individual left the pharmacy,hefty men numbering up to five in mufti who did not identify themselves stormed into the pharmacy and pounced on me (Nonso), rough-handled me and took me to Festac police station.".....Nonso


Now he has been charged with conspiring with some men involved in a Molestation/murder case which was committed several weeks earlier(July 21 to be specific) prior to the sale of the drug.
Also, the offenders did not identify him as the one who supplied them with the drug used to sedate the victim. If he is to be charged then he should be charged rightly and not for something he knows nothing about.
